Wallace Coulter vs Albert Báez
Coulter was an engineer and inventor best known for developing the Coulter Principle which led to the development of the complete blood count test. Báez co-invented the X-Ray reflection microscope and is the father of singer Joan Báez. We don’t know how you feel about Joan’s music, but it’s hard to distinguish between important medical advances.
